CASE STUDY

Hospital management ERP unifying clinical and billing operations

A hospital ran patient appointments, medical reporting, and billing across fragmented, partly manual systems with no centralized patient data. We built a hospital management ERP unifying patient profiles, appointment scheduling, medical history, purchasing, sales and billing into one platform with role-based access and full audit logging.

THE PROBLEM

Clinical and administrative workflows ran as separate, disconnected systems.

  • Difficulty managing patient appointments across departments
  • Fragmented medical report management
  • Inefficient sales and billing processes
  • Purchase and vendor management handled separately from clinical operations
  • No centralized patient data, and limited tracking of internal tasks and coordination

PATIENT

A centralized patient profile

Appointment scheduling, medical history, intervention records and patient-specific notes in one profile, with document storage and task tracking linked to the patient.

OPERATIONS

Vendor and purchasing tied into the same system

Purchase orders, purchase invoices, sales orders and sales invoices run alongside clinical data rather than in a separate finance tool.

SECURITY

Role-based access with full audit trail

Login history, activity logs and role-based permissions across the system, built for the accountability a healthcare environment requires.

COORDINATION

Tasks, calendar and reminders

Task assignment, calendar integration and automated reminders keep clinical and administrative staff coordinated on the same records.
